OSG.JS is a WebGL framework based on OpenSceneGraph concepts. It allows an individual to use an “OpenSceneGraph-like” toolbox to interact with WebGL via JavaScript, and provides facilities for exporting various assets to the osgjs format. The API is kept as similar to OpenSceneGraph as possible, providing a familiar environment to veterans of the library…
